Fiddler's Green

Fiddler's Green is a charming shopping district in the historic center of Simsbury. Built around several 19th-century buildings, the complex includes three restaurants (Joe Pizza, Roux Cajun Eatery, and The Coffee Spot), a lovely sewing shop (Sew Inspired Quilts) featuring over 4,000 bolts of fabric, a cutting-edge hair salon (peterdominic Salon & Spa), and a wide array of professional services, from architectural design, to contracting and more. Fiddler's Green is centrally located in lovely downtown Simsbury, at the corner of Hopmeadow Street and Wilcox Street, just steps from the bike paths

Town of Berlin

Located in the heart of the state, Berlin is a vibrant town just 30 minutes from the shoreline and 15 minutes from Hartford. Known as the home of “The Yankee Peddler,” Berlin offers a variety of attractions, including hot air balloon rides, shopping, golfing, and hiking. Explore the scenic trails of Lamentation Mountain State Park and Ragged Mountain Memorial Preserve, where you can hike, climb, and bike while enjoying breathtaking views of the town below. Town of Clinton

Nestled along the picturesque banks of Long Island Sound, this charming coastal town boasts a wealth of attractions and activities. With several marinas dotting the shoreline, you can dock your boat for a leisurely stroll through town or embark on thrilling sport fishing charters for a day of adventure. Explore Clinton's rich history at the John Stanton House, built in 1791, and savor farm-to-table dining at Chamard Vineyards, where you can enjoy stunning views of the vineyards and indulge in house-made wines. Town of Branford

Branford, one of Connecticut’s many shoreline towns, offers residents and tourists a variety of attractions, events and experiences. Branford is home to three popular breweries; Stony Creek Brewery, Thimble Island Brewery, and Duvig Beer Company. Located just offshore, the Thimble Islands are a great place for boating, kayaking and fishing. A handful of beaches line the coast for people of all ages to enjoy. The Harrison House museum, built in 1724, offers residents a tourists a glimpse into Branford’s past with preserved artifacts and memorabilia.

Town of Cheshire

Ranked among Connecticut's best places to live, Cheshire proudly carries the title “The Bedding Capital of Connecticut.” With a population of over 29,000, residents remain rooted in agriculture, with farms across its 33 square miles offering seasonal activities for all to enjoy. Cheshire’s rich history unfolds at the Hitchcock-Phillips House, a 1785 colonial home open for tours that provide a glimpse into 18th-century life. The town also offers a variety of dining options, unique shops, parks, and the Barker Character Comic & Cartoon Museum, showcasing 80,000 antique toys and collectibles.

Town of Guilford

Guilford, settled in 1639, is a charming town steeped in history and brimming with modern attractions. Known for its award-winning Town Green, it offers unique shopping, dining, galleries, and family-friendly events. With picturesque beaches, forests, lakes, and rivers, visitors can enjoy activities like boating, hiking, and biking.
